Today 7 Feb Herbert and Lower Burdekin
Partly cloudy. Slight chance of a shower. The chance of a thunderstorm in the afternoon and evening. Winds easterly 15 to 20 km/h becoming light in the late evening. Daytime maximum temperatures in the low 30s.
Townsville Coastal Waters
Cardwell to Bowen- Wind
- Southeasterly 15 to 20 knots.
- Seas
- 1 to 1.5 metres.
- 1st Swell
- Easterly around 1 metre outside the reef.
- Weather
- Partly cloudy. The chance of a thunderstorm inshore in the afternoon.
- Weather Situation
- A weak trough extends across the northern Peninsula waters. A ridge of high pressure extends over remaining northern Queensland waters, and will persist over coming days as a high [1024 hPa] over the Tasman Sea moves slowly east.
